Finally a Classic country radio outlet in the Brunswick, Ga. - Jacksonville Fl, area !
While scanning the radio dial as I often do while driving a week or so ago, I was overjoyed to find a station advertising themselves as Legends radio.
I hung my hat there and found out that they were located in Jacksonville and played music from 3 decades. Sounds like from the music, 60s, 70s, and 80s. Now that I can live with. A lot of Ray Price, Willie, Waylon, Paycheck, and a lot of others. A real breath of fresh air. They don't go back far enough for me but that was the music I played before I retired and I can live with that.
Hooray ! Now I can listen to radio in the car again !
If you get in this area, tune in to WMUV-FM 100.7 for Legends Radio. Makes me wanna go for a ride ! :D
